  • What Is S&P 500 Index?

The S&P 500 index depicts the behavior of 500 large companies listed on stock exchanges in America. Unlike some other indices, the S&P 500 is market capitalization-weighted, which reduces the impact that changes in the value of even the largest companies have on the overall index. This methodology produces a complete S&P 500 overview that smoothly corresponds to the actual health of the industry concerning large-cap American companies.

Thus, the S&P 500 quotes investors see are averages of how the 500 companies have performed. That one number allows for tracking market performance without analyzing hundreds of individual stocks. Because of the relative openness of this data, the process of using it has been democratized, and anyone, regardless of background, may gain a glance at the S&P 500’s most current statistics for their take on market sentiment. 

  • Historical S&P 500 Performance

S&P 500’s historical performance reflects past growth and volatility. Averaged over the long term, the index has helped investors achieve about a 10% average annual return since its birth. Hence, the S&P 500 index has formed the basis for any retirement planning or long-term investment strategy.

The wonders of compound growth begin to reveal themselves when viewing these returns over decades instead of days or months. An investor who made regular contributions to an S&P 500 index fund would have enjoyed quite a beneficial experience, except that there would have been several market drawdowns along the way. All these historical events are relevant as a reference point for the present and future performance of the S&P 500, with more reasonable consideration. 

  • How the S&P 500 Influences Investment Decisions

The S&P 500 stats affect investors in many more ways than would be obvious at first glance. In layman’s terms, the performance of the S&P 500 index, an index of large-cap stocks, is used by many in the industry as a benchmark to judge other investments. Those fund managers who have had returns in excess of the S&P 500 are considered to have “beaten the market,” while those who have returns below the S&P 500 may find increasing attempts to challenge their investment approach. 

For individuals investing in the market, the S&P 500 acts as both an investment channel and a tool for understanding the market. By following the S&P 500 today while juxtaposing it against historical records, these investors learn something about market cycles and risk tolerance.

  • S&P 500 Index Funds and ETFs

One of the largest influences of the S&P 500 on investors is through index funds and exchange-traded funds (ETFs) tracking its movement. These investment vehicles gain single investments in all 500 companies, thereby creating instant diversification across sectors and industries.

These funds are attractive due to their simplicity and low cost. Instead of selecting individual stocks and paying higher management fees, investors can keep their money in an S&P 500 index fund and gain broad exposure to the market at minimal cost. That has changed the investment landscape, making it possible for even the poorest to build wealth through market participation.

  • S&P 500 as an Economic Indicator

The other face of the S&P 500 index is that of an economic barometer beyond having an immediate effect on investment portfolios. Economists and policymakers keep a close watch on trend changes in the index’s performance because they believe it gives insight into business conditions and consumers’ thinking. The index usually gives anticipations before other data turn up, compared to what it is also a good forecast.

In the discussion regarding the S&P 500 outlook, analysts forecast how the stocks will perform. This does not refer merely to the expectations of the stock price but to the broader economy, in which the S&P 500 typically shows strong optimism about businesses, job openings, and economic growth. On the contrary, declining indices may signal some future adverse economic conditions. 

  • Sector rotation and stock picking

The S&P 500 index consists of 11 different sectors. Each of these represents a different segment of the economy. It helps investors track the performance of sectors in the S&P 500 index, thus indicating shifts in the direction of the investor portfolios that reflect the changing state of the economy. Such a change of investment is called sector rotation- an act of diverting investments toward the sectors that will likely outperform other sectors because of current or expected economic conditions. 

Investors who are mainly into stock picking will also find the S&P 500 overview beneficial. By being part of the index, companies receive more visibility and generally higher trading volume, both aspects favoring liquid investments. Finally, index funds have an automatic buying effect with inclusion in the S&P 500, which could further boost prices.
